Description

The Perle CM-1000MM-S1SC40D Gigabit Ethernet Fiber-to-Fiber Managed Media Converter Module provides seamless fiber conversion between 1000BASE-SX multimode and 1000BASE-BX single-mode fiber (40 km/25 miles). Designed for high-density deployment in Perle Media Converter Chassis, this module ensures transparent data transmission, superior reliability, and reduced on-site maintenance.

With advanced management features such as Smart Link Pass-Through, Fiber Fault Alert, loopback testing, and PerleVIEW centralized management support, IT teams can configure, monitor, and troubleshoot fiber networks with ease. Offering robust performance, signal regeneration, VLAN transparency, jumbo packet support, and flexible port control, this module is engineered for enterprise-grade fiber networking environments.

Category Details
Brand Perle
Product Line CM-1000MM Series
Model CM-1000MM-S1SC40D
SKU 05062390
Type Fiber-to-Fiber Managed Media Converter Module
Port Types 1000BASE-SX multimode (SC) ↔ 1000BASE-BX single-mode (SC)
Wavelength 850 nm (MM) TX / 1490 nm TX – 1310 nm RX (SM)
Fiber Distance Up to 40 km (25 miles)
Connector Options SC (multimode and single-mode)
Operation Mode Managed or unmanaged
Data Rate 1000 Mbps (Gigabit Ethernet)
Features Smart Link Pass-Through, Fiber Fault Alert, Remote Loopback, Signal Regeneration
Management Options SNMP, CLI (Telnet/SSH), Web Browser, PerleVIEW (with MCR-MGT module)
Chassis Compatibility Perle Media Converter Chassis
Packet Support Transparent to VLAN & jumbo packets (up to 10KB)
Compliance IEEE 802.3ab (1000BASE-X), IEEE 802.3x (Pause)
Warranty Lifetime warranty with free worldwide technical support
